
Resumen El presente estudio tuvo como objetivo identificar y evaluar los efectos del uso de la inteligencia artificial (IA) en la experiencia del usuario (UX) mediante una revisión sistemática de la literatura publicada entre 2020 y 2025. Para ello, se desarrolló una investigación de enfoque cualitativo, con un alcance descriptivo y exploratorio, siguiendo las directrices PRISMA 2020. La búsqueda se efectuó en las bases de datos SCOPUS, ProQuest, EBSCO y Web of Science, de las cuales se identificaron 113 artículos, seleccionándose finalmente 22 estudios que cumplían con los criterios metodológicos y temáticos establecidos. Los resultados evidencian que la IA ha transformado significativamente la UX en los ámbitos empresarial, educativo, sanitario y de diseño digital. Entre los efectos positivos destacan la personalización avanzada, la eficiencia operativa y la mejora en la interacción humano-sistema. No obstante, también emergen desafíos relevantes, como la opacidad algorítmica, los sesgos, la pérdida de autonomía y las preocupaciones éticas vinculadas con la privacidad y la transparencia. De forma transversal, las investigaciones coinciden en la necesidad de orientar el desarrollo de la IA hacia un enfoque centrado en el ser humano, basado en la confianza y la explicabilidad. El estudio concluye resaltando la urgencia de fortalecer la alfabetización digital, la gobernanza ética y las metodologías de evaluación de la UX ante el avance de sistemas autónomos y generativos.
Abstract The objective of this study was to identify and evaluate the effects of the use of artificial intelligence (AI) on user experience (UX) through a systematic review of the literature published between 2020 and 2025. To this end, a qualitative research study was conducted with a descriptive and exploratory scope, following the PRISMA 2020 guidelines. The search was carried out in the SCOPUS, ProQuest, EBSCO, and Web of Science databases, from which 113 articles were identified, and 22 studies that met the established methodological and thematic criteria were finally selected. The results show that AI has significantly transformed UX in the business, education, healthcare, and digital design fields. Among the positive effects are advanced personalization, operational efficiency, and improved human-system interaction. However, significant challenges also emerge, such as algorithmic opacity, biases, loss of autonomy, and ethical concerns related to privacy and transparency. Across the board, the research agrees on the need to guide AI development toward a human-centered approach based on trust and explainability. The study concludes by highlighting the urgency of strengthening digital literacy, ethical governance, and UX evaluation methodologies in the face of advances in autonomous and generative systems.
